    HLPTech said:
    Im currently learning c++ at the moment trying to extend my knowledge!
    Since this is the goal - then good job.

    If the goal is to make a tool that you will distribute to others, then several things should be changed.

    For the "YouTube" option, (the T should be uppercase) and you are launching the default browser using the high integrity level. This is not a good/safe thing to do.


    Your line for deleting Temporary Internet Files is missing a switch.
    I'll let you figure out what it should be


    I don't understand your lines like this...
    if exist "C:\WINDOWS\Users\*.zip" del "C:\WINDOWS\Users\*.zip" /f /q

    if not exist C:\WINDOWS\Users\Users\*.* goto skippy /f /q
    if exist C:\WINDOWS\Users\AppData\Temp\*.zip del C:\WINDOWS\Users\Users\*.zip /f /q


    The whole cleanup section is - well - different

    Did you hard code the drive letter to be C when building the temp batch file or did you gather it from an environment variable?
